:root { --roboqms-primary: #0d6efd; }
body { font-feature-settings: "liga" 1, "kern" 1; }
.navbar-brand span { letter-spacing: .2px; }
.card-title { font-weight: 600; }
section { scroll-margin-top: 80px; }
footer .menu a { color: rgba(255,255,255,.8); text-decoration: none; }
footer .menu a:hover { text-decoration: underline; }